Improvement of production capacity in Prima - 777 EOOD

The company "Prima - 777" Ltd. was established in 2008 to produce filters that are used for manual contraction of cigarettes. The production of the company consists in the purchase of filter blanks, cutting them in different sizes according to the market demand, packaging in special plastic bags which are provided with a zipper for multiple use. In order to implement our strategic development plans aimed at expanding market positions in domestic and foreign markets, we plan the implementation of this project, including activities to improve production processes, diversification activities of the range of products and services of the enterprise, deployment activities of new technologies to improve resource efficiency and efficiency in the manufacturing process. The company continuously invests in improving the production process in order to respond to the current trends in the industry and the dynamics and development of consumer demand and requirements. The project will be realized through activities that represent an investment in New Automatic Technological Instalation (Conveyor for transport and packing of packages). Project activities and the results expected from their successful implementation will contribute to effectively addressing the company's problems and constraints due to a lack of sufficient production capacity and the impossibility of improving the quality and assortment. The expected results are to increase the capacity of the company's business premises, to realize sustainable exports, to increase the efficiency of the costs of the single product and of the inputs in the production, to optimize the productivity. The project is being implemented in the Thematic Area "Mechatronics and Clean Technologies" of ISIS. All project costs are claimed under the aid "de minimis".
